5. If You Love, Love Openly

    Twenty monks and one nun, who was named E-Shun1, were practising meditation with a certain Zen master. 

    E-Shun was very pretty even though her head was shaved and her dress plain. Several monks secretly fell in love with her. One of them wrote her an endearing letter, insisting upon a private meeting. 

    E-Shun did not reply. The following day the master gave a lecture to a group and when it was over, E-Shun arose. Addressing the one who written her, she said, "If you really love me so much, come and embrace me now."


Notes: 

1. "Eshun (1362-ca. 1430) was a nun and the younger sister of Ryoan Emyo– the founder of the Saijoji temple."
